Abstract
This work reflects on the evolution and spaces occupied by physical-chemical photography, from the daguerreotype to contemporary media ecology. If previously doomed to possible extinction due to competitiveness with digital photography, the capture on film resists, adapted to a post-analog contemporaneity. Within the New Media Ecology, the practice of physical-chemical photography is inserted into a greater wave of nostalgia in contemporary times, called “retrotopia”, which permeates arts and media such as photographic film and vinyl. In this way, we reflect on the new-old format of film capture, considering its adaptation to the post-photographic ecosystem.
